Vintage lovers, set your alarms for this weekend. The Toronto Vintage Clothing Show is back! 

This Saturday, September 28th and Sunday, September 29th, head over to the Queen Elizabeth Building at Exhibition Place to shop vintage clothing, jewellery, and accessories from the 1920s to the 1980s.

Entry is $15 and there will be over 125 vendors in attendance – meaning you’ll have no shortage of options to shop. It’s the perfect time to revamp your wardrobe with unique one-of-a-kind pieces for fall! 

Some notable vendors who will be showcasing their impressive collections include Vintage Soul Geek, Wild Thing Vintage, Tell Them It’s Vintage, and so many more.

As of this fall, there will be 4 new UNIQLO locations to shop at in Canada–and we’ve got all the details! 

The Japanese apparel company known for its quality-driven wardrobe essentials and approachable price points, UNIQLO, is continuing to expand its Canadian footprint, announcing 4 new locations set to open this fall. 

The company has a goal to reach 200 stores in North America by 2027, so this appears to be just the beginning of UNQILO’s expansion efforts. 

View this post on Instagram

A post shared by UNIQLO Canada (@uniqlocanada)

Originally founded in 1949 in Yamaguchi, Japan, UNIQLO continues to bring its Japanese values of simplicity, quality, and longevity to a global audience with 1000 stores worldwide!

“We have seen incredible momentum throughout Canada, and we couldn’t be more excited to open four new stores,” says Daisuke Tsukagoshi, CEO of UNIQLO North America. “UNIQLO continues to resonate with Canadian customers, and we aim to deliver essential clothing that complements their lifestyles, made to be building blocks of their wardrobe with longevity in mind.”

The new UNIQLO stores opening in Fall 2024:

  • CF Sherway Gardens (Toronto, Ontario)
  • Heartland Centre Town (Mississauga, Ontario)
  • Bramalea City Centre (Brampton, Ontario)
  • Willowbrook Shopping Centre (Langley, British Columbia)

July 1st, AKA Canada Day is this weekend, and Toronto is hosting its annual firework shows to celebrate! You’re sure to see fireworks displayed throughout the streets of the city by locals putting on their own little shows, and if you’re looking to get out and enjoy a spectacular night of sparkles in the sky that are sure to take your breath away, you can head over to one of Toronto’s organized fireworks shows! 

Here’s where you can watch fireworks in Toronto for Canada Day

Centennial Park

Address: 256 Centennial Park Road, Toronto

Gather your family and friends and head over to Centennial Park, located at the northwest corner of Toronto, for a spectacular Canada Day fireworks show starting at 10 PM this July 1st! 

Ashbridges Bay Park

Address: 1561 Lake Shore Boulevard East, Toronto

Ashbridges Bay Park is located on the waterfront in Toronto’s east end, promising for a beautiful picturesque fireworks show! Grab your spot before 10 PM and watch the magic unfold!

Milliken Park

Address: 5555 Steeles Avenue East, Toronto

Milliken Park, located east of McCowan Road, is hosting its own fireworks celebration open to the public to enjoy beginning at 10 PM. Finish off the Canada Day festivities in the best way!

Stan Wadlow Park

Address: 888 Cosburn Avenue, Toronto

You can go to Stan Wadlow Park this Canada Day for a fireworks show along with other fun festivities like a parade, vendors, drinks, rides, and more. The fireworks will start at, you guessed it, 10 PM.

Downsview Park

Address: 70 Canuck Avenue, North York

Spend the day and evening at Downsview Park in North York for its annual Canada Day festival, which will include live entertainment, games, vendors, and of course fireworks (and so much more). The fireworks will kick off right before 10 PM, and admission is free!

It’s also worth noting that there will be NO fireworks at Nathan Phillips Square, Mel Lastman Square, or Fort York National Historic Site this year.

National Donut Day is coming up on June 7th, and Tim Hortons is celebrating with a donut-theme sneaker collaboration with none other than adidas!

Tim Hortons announced its special 60th anniversary collaboration with adidas, showcasing a lineup of four donut-inspired adidas Samba sneakers. Each sneaker is based on an iconic Tims donut flavour: Boston Cream, Honey Cruller, Vanilla Dip, and Double Chocolate. 

The collection itself doesn’t appear like any regular “merch”; the four sneakers are actually quite stylish, featuring the classic adidas Samba silhouette with donut-inspired colourways. 

Tim Hortons x adidas National Donut Day Contest (CNW Group/Tim Hortons)

“Tim Hortons 60th anniversary represents an incredible milestone for an iconic Canadian brand, and this collaboration with the adidas Samba – a classic and iconic silhouette that’s so loved by Canadians – is a fun and special way to mark the occasion,” says Kelly Graham, VP Marketing, adidas Canada.

If you were hoping to buy these limited-edition sneakers, you’re unfortunately out of luck.  There will only be four pairs Tims-inspired adidas Samba sneakers available to be won

If you’ve ever wished that you could shop local and support your favourite Canadian brands, all under one roof, this is your chance! The bi-annual pop-up event, INLAND, is back for its 10th year, this time, at Toronto’s Eaton Centre

INLAND’s spring 2024 pop-up will take place at CF Toronto Eaton Centre from May 9th to 12th, on the mall’s third-floor luxury level, next to Sephora. Over 40 of Canada’s most celebrated fashion designers and creators will be available to shop!

Photo courtesy of INLAND.

Since launching in 2014, INLAND has showcased over 500 Canadian brands and makers from across the country, encouraging shoppers to explore and shop local talent. 

The vendor line-up will showcase women’s and men’s apparel, swimwear, jewellery, footwear, bags, and more, showcasing some of Canada’s most visionary brands

Toronto fashion people, it’s time to get dressed up in your best fits and attend the city’s longest-running fashion week, Fashion Art Toronto (FAT) – where you will experience runway shows, fashion presentations, art installations, shopping, and more! 

Running from May 2nd to May 5th, Fashion Art Toronto’s 1664 Fashion Week will be held at Black Creek Assembly, with this season’s theme titled “BLOOM”.

Photo courtesy of Fashion Art Toronto.

“BLOOM” is our 1664 Fashion Week theme this season, celebrating the essence of spring and summer with collections that are bursting with emotion and imagination. Inspired by the vibrant energy of nature in full bloom, designers are showcasing pieces that evoke the feeling of a fresh start, a new beginning. Expect to see an emphasis on experimentation, play, and fun, with designers pushing boundaries and exploring innovative ideas. This season, fashion is all about embracing the beauty of transformation and growth, reflecting the spirit of the season in every stitch and silhouette.” Shares Fashion Art Toronto.

Photo courtesy of Fashion Art Toronto.

Over the four-day event, more than 40 Canadian designers, including OAMA, Caffery Vanhorne, and Storrveldi (to name a few), will be showcased.

Plus, you’re sure to be entertained in between runway shows within the Fashion Playground, which boasts 1664 Bar, a guest lounge, a 50-foot pink carpet, endless photo opportunities, two retail pop-ups with goods from over 25 local brands and artisans, and provocative fashion-inspired art installations. Lululemon just unveiled its Team Canada Athlete Kit for the 2024 Olympic and Paralympic Games, and it’s available for you to shop! 

This summer, the 2024 Olympic and Paralympic Games will be held in none other than Paris, and Lululemon was given the honour of being the official outfitter of Team Canada. 

Photo: Lululemon

The official Team Canada x Lululemon Athlete Kit features performance fabrics, bespoke Canadian prints, and innovative construction—all made with insights from the world’s best athletes. Creating a collection that allows athletes to move through the Games and compete for themselves, their team, and their country.

“We learned that our athletes need a kit that offers adaptability, thermal comfort, functionality, and a meticulous fit, while also inspiring national pride. Using these insights, we designed a kit that blends style and function to solve for athletes’ needs through innovative construction, performance fabrics, and modern prints that illuminate joy and pride.” Shares Lululemon. 

Photo: Lululemon

Not only can you expect to see your favourite Canadian athletes sporting the kit in all its glory, but you can also shop the exclusive collection at Lululemon online and in-store! Plus, 10% of sales from all Future Legacy items will go towards the Canadian Olympic Foundation and the Paralympic Foundation of Canada.
